Index: kernel/generic/include/debug.h
===================================================================
--- kernel/generic/include/debug.h	(revision bf75e3cb2c7ba437dce4bc70fc808e165cdb0206)
+++ kernel/generic/include/debug.h	(revision 0843f0254484d658f022d606b3d47bf05f76a621)
@@ -55,5 +55,6 @@
 	do { \
 		if (!(expr)) \
-			panic_assert("%s", #expr); \
+			panic_assert("%s() at %s:%u:\n%s", \
+			    __func__, __FILE__, __LINE__, #expr); \
 	} while (0)
 
@@ -72,5 +73,6 @@
 	do { \
 		if (!(expr)) \
-			panic_assert("%s, %s", #expr, msg); \
+			panic_assert("%s() at %s:%u:\n%s, %s", \
+			    __func__, __FILE__, __LINE__, #expr, msg); \
 	} while (0)
 
